Electric Dog Fence
Electric dog fence uses a wire buried along the perimeter of the yard. When your
dog starts getting near the edge of the specified boundary, a mild electric
shock alerts your dog to go back. Electric dog fence is perfect for areas that
have zoning laws and which prohibits the use of a traditional fence.
The downside of electric dog fence is that when stubborn large dogs eagerly
chase something he likes, it is possible that the small electric charge will not
be enough to deter him. Furthermore if your dog is on the other side of the
fence, he might be troubled on getting inside the fence because the electric
collar works regardless of what side your dog is on.
Invisible Dog Fence
On the other hand invisible dog fence is design not only to contain a particular
dog to a specified boundary but to train them as well. Upon buying an invisible
dog fence from a reputable pet store, a representative will come to your house
to install and train your dog how to react from the sounds emitted by the dog
collar. Invisible dog fence system includes a receiver collar and a transmitter
which is set for a given boundary. The receiver collar is worn by your dog while
the boundary can be either a buried wire or a wireless transmitter.
